Abstract
BACKGROUND The simultaneous occurrence of Hirschsprung disease (HD) and anorectal malformation (ARM) is extremely rare, with only a very limited amount of cases published in the literature. Constipation is a major problem in patients operated for ARM, and biopsies from the distal rectum in patients with ARM may not show ganglion cells owing to different reasons, leading to a false positive diagnosis of HD. A pull-through procedure for HD after previous anorectoplasty for ARM always leads to fecal incontinence. The aim of the present study was to assess the incidence of simultaneous diagnoses of ARM and HD in a single large cohort of ARM patients and to demonstrate that biopsies from the anal canal, which are negative for ganglion cells, may mislead to a diagnosis of HD. MATERIALS AND METHODS A retrospective review of our database from 1980 to 2018 identified 164 patients with HD and 2397 patients with ARM. Four patients suffered from both HD and ARM. RESULTS The incidence of HD in ARM patients was 4/2397 = 0.17%, and the incidence of ARM in HD patients was 4/164 = 2.4%. CONCLUSION Our results strongly suggest that the association of ARM and HD is less common than previously reported. TYPE OF STUDY Therapeutic LEVEL OF EVIDENCE: IV.

Abstract
Currarino syndrome is a rare congenital disorder characterized by the triad of anorectal anomalies, sacrococcygeal dysgenesis and presacral mass. Because of the anorectal anomalies, the extrinsic compression due to the presacral mass and neurologic deficits, patients usually present with gastrointestinal symptoms, most commonly chronic constipation. Most cases of Currarino syndromes are diagnosed in childhood, at birth or in the pre-birth period and, even if adult presentation has been reported in few sporadic case reports, the diagnosis in the late stages of life remains extremely rare. In this paper, we describe the imaging findings of an elderly man with a past medical history of megacolon surgically treated in his childhood, who was diagnosed with Currarino syndrome at the age of 72.

Abstract
BACKGROUND/PURPOSE Hirschsprung's disease (HSCR) and anorectal malformation (ARM) are often associated with other congenital malformations, but the association of each other is rare. Some studies have reported the incidence of HSCR associated with ARM ranging from 2.0 to 3.4%. The purpose of this study was to update the current epidemiological and therapeutic features of this rare congenital association. METHODS A systematic literature search for relevant articles was performed in four databases using a combination of the following terms "association of Hirschsprung's disease and anorectal malformation", "aganglionosis and anorectal malformation" and "congenital megacolon and anorectal malformation" for studies published between 1952 and 2019. Reference lists were screened for additional cases. RESULTS Forty-three studies met the defined inclusion criteria, reporting a total of 126 patients who were diagnosed with HSCR with ARM. Thirty articles reported 42 single case reports of this association. Twelve articles reported 66 cases of HSCR in case series of 3309 ARM patients, resulting in an incidence of 2% of this association. Associated syndrome was found in 25 cases (20%): Currarino syndrome in 11, Down syndrome in 8, Cat eye syndrome in 4 and Pallister-Hall syndrome in 2 patients. Extent of aganglionosis was reported in 62 cases: short or rectosigmoid aganglionosis was reported in 44, long segment aganglionosis in 8, total colonic aganglionosis in 9 and total intestinal aganglionosis in 1 case. CONCLUSION Although the association of ARM and HSCR is rare, the incidence of HSCR among ARM cases seems to be higher than in the general pediatric population. There was a high incidence of coexistence of ARM and HSCR with severe associated syndromes.

Abstract
INTRODUCTION Currarino syndrome is a type of caudal regression syndrome characterized by the association of hemisacrum, anorectal malformation and presacral mass. Only few studies on small series report the incidence of urinary dysfunction in Currarino syndrome. Our aim was to evaluate the urological outcome in patients with Currarino syndrome. PATIENTS AND METHODS We retrospectively reviewed all Currarino syndrome patients treated in our institution. Of 20 patients, we could evaluate the urological outcome in 16. This group of patients underwent clinical, radiological and urodynamic evaluation. RESULTS All 16 patients had a sacral defect, fourteen of them presenting a presacral mass (87.5%), eight a tethered cord (50%), and 7 anorectal malformations (43.7%). Eight patients underwent neurosurgical treatment for neural tube defects. In 14 patients, the presacral mass was resected. One case presented detrusor overactivity, 2 recurrent urinary tract infections and 2 vesicoureteral refluxes. Both patients with lipomyeloschisis had a neuropathic bladder. All the other patients could void the bladder spontaneously. Renal function was normal in all. CONCLUSION Currarino syndrome is a rare congenital disorder presenting a variable phenotype. Urological outcome is good in the majority of patients.

Abstract
We report a case of non-identical twins who presented with identical neonatal intestinal obstruction with features of anorectal stenosis, presacral mass and sacral anomaly consistent with Currarino's syndrome or triad. Plain sacral radiograph, contrast enema and MRI were diagnostic. Initial management involved a defunctioning colostomy followed by a posterior sagittal anorectoplasty with excision of the teratoma ± anterior sacral meningocele and finally closure of colostomy in a staged multidisciplinary approach. The twins' father is also affected with features of Currarino's syndrome but was diagnosed during family screening. Currarino's syndrome presenting with identical neonatal low intestinal obstruction in a non-identical set of twins is rare and interesting. Antenatal diagnosis of Currarino's syndrome is difficult and may prove to be a challenge even in the postnatal period. Sacral spine radiograph, contrast enema and MRI are diagnostic. Management requires high index of suspicion, low threshold for MRI and multidisciplinary staged approach.

Abstract
BACKGROUND The association of Hirschsprung's disease (HD) and anorectal malformation (ARM) is rare. The exact incidence of this association is not known but HD coexisting with ARM has been reported in 2.3 to 3.4% of ARM cases. Most of the reported cases in the literature have been single case reports. The aim of this systematic review was to determine the incidence of HD associated with ARM and its relationship to other syndromes. METHODS A systematic review of the literature was performed for the keywords "association of Hirschsprung's disease and anorectal malformation", "aganglionosis and anorectal malformation" as well as "congenital megacolon and anorectal malformation". Resulting publications were reviewed for epidemiology, operative treatment and morbidity. Reference lists were screened for additional cases. RESULTS A total of 38 articles reported 90 cases of HD coexisting with ARM from 1952 to 2013. Twenty eight articles reported 40 single case reports of this association. Ten articles reported 50 cases of HD in case series of 2,465 ARM patients, resulting in an incidence of 2% of this association. Gender was reported in 63 cases, with 30 males (48%) and 33 females (52%). Associated syndromes were reported in 23 patients: Currarino syndrome in 11, Down syndrome in 8, Cat eye syndrome in 3 and Pallister-Hall syndrome in one case. Extent of aganglionosis was reported in 49 cases and included classical rectosigmoid disease in 36, long segment aganglionosis in 5, total colonic aganglionosis in 7 and total intestinal aganglionosis in one patient. In 35% of the patients stoma was created in the aganglionotic region and failed to work. There was a median delay of 8 months for the diagnosis of HD from initial diagnosis of ARM. Various surgical techniques were employed for the pull-through operation for HD. CONCLUSION The review confirms that the recognition of HD is often delayed because of the initial diagnosis of ARM and the fact that the dysfunctional colostomy is usually proximal to the affected aganglionotic bowel. There is a high incidence of associated syndromes when HD coexists with ARM.

Abstract
Malformations of the spinal cord are one of the most frequent malformations. They should be clearly divided into two completely different families of malformations: open dysraphisms and occult dysraphisms. Open dysraphism mostly consists in myelomeningocele (MMC). Its incidence is 1/1000 live births with a wide variation. Folic acid supplementation has been shown to reduce its risk. In most cases, the diagnosis is done prenatally by serum screening and ultrasound and may lead to termination of pregnancy. In case of decision to continue pregnancy, surgical treatment must be achieved during the first days of life, and in 50 to 90% of cases, a ventricular shunt must be installed. The follow-up of these children must be continued throughout life looking for late complications (Chiari II and syringomyelia, vertebral problems, neuropathic bladder, tethered cord). Occult dysraphisms are a heterogeneous group of malformations. Lipomas (filum and conus) are the most frequent and their treatment remains controversial. Diastematomyelia, neurenteric cysts, dermal sinus, and more complex forms (Currarino syndrome) belong to this group. Most of them can and must be diagnosed prenatally or at birth by careful examination of the lower back for the cutaneous stigmata of the disease to decrease the risk of neurological, urological, or orthopedic permanent handicap.

Abstract
Currarino syndrome with Hirschsprung disease (CS-HD) is extremely rare. We present the first family with CS-HD. Case 1: A 28-year-old woman was admitted with severe abdominal distension and dyspnea. She was diagnosed with anal stenosis, hemisacrum, anterior sacral meningocele (ASM), tethered cord (TC), and short-segment aganglionosis. She underwent the modified Duhamel operation after meningocele repair and cord detethering. A bicornuate uterus, bilateral ovarian dermoid cysts, and small rectal duplication were also noted intraoperatively. Case 2: The daughter of case 1 was admitted for abdominal distension and anal stenosis at the age of 17 days. Studies revealed a hemisacrum, ASM, TC, presacral mass, atrial septal defect, polyp in the right nasal cavity, right vesicoureteral reflux, and short-segment aganglionosis. She underwent the modified Soave operation at the age of 1 year and 4 months after meningocele repair, cord detethering, and resection of the presacral mass (epidermoid cyst). In both cases, the aganglionic segments were confirmed by preoperative rectal suction biopsy and postoperative pathological examination on full-thickness rectal specimens. Some causal genes for Currarino syndrome (CS) and Hirschsprung disease (HD) are currently investigated. Thus far, 10 CS-HD cases have been reported, including 6 cases of familial CS. However, all the patients had sporadic HD. Recent reports suggest that anomalies of the enteric nerve system contribute to postoperative constipation in CS cases.

Abstract
INTRODUCTION Anorectal malformations (ARM) range from mild anal to severe anorectal anomalies. Approximately 50% are estimated to be non-syndromic with multiple familial cases reported that suggest underlying genetic factors. These, however, still await identification. MATERIALS AND METHODS We report a familial case of non-syndromic ARM with a mother and her two children being affected. Mother and daughter had mild ARM that had only been diagnosed after the index patient was born with a more severe form and ultrashort Hirschsprung's disease. To reveal the genetic cause in our family genome-wide array analysis was carried out to ascertain microaberrations characterized by loss or gain of genomic material. In addition, sequence analysis of four major Hirschsprung's disease genes (RET, EDNRB, EDN3, and GDNF) and the HLXB9 gene was performed to identify a mutation common to all three family members; however, these analyses did not reveal any causal genetic alteration. To demonstrate the frequency of familial non-syndromic cases, we performed a literature search revealing 59 families with at least two affected members. Sufficient description of ARM phenotype and affection status of relatives to surely classify them as familial non-syndromic forms was given for 22 families. CONCLUSION The present family suggests that mild ARM may be overlooked in patients with non-specific clinical symptoms and that the incidence of ARM may thus be higher than previously estimated. With the new possibilities of whole exome sequencing, even small families hold the possibility to identify causal defects.

Abstract
BACKGROUND The aim of the study was to review the degree to which the long-term outcome and ongoing morbidity in Currarino syndrome (CS) has been established. METHODS Analysis of previously published reports that have included long-term outcome data in CS and review of five additional patients with CS. RESULTS Overall, long-term outcomes of children born with CS are not well described. Malignancy has been reported in six children of approximately 300 CS patients: four children with malignancy had a recurrence after primary excision. Malignancy has also occurred in four adults. Ongoing morbidity related to constipation, faecal incontinence, neurogenic bladder, urinary incontinence and presacral abscess, and more rarely meningitis, brain metastases, developmental delay and unusual gait. Almost certainly, previous reports have under-estimated the true incidence of these problems, given the methodology and focus of these series. CONCLUSIONS There is paucity of information on the long-term outcomes in CS. Few authors have focused on ongoing symptoms, such that we speculate the true incidence of long-term urinary and bowel dysfunction may have been under-estimated in CS. Greater emphasis on the functional assessment of these systems during childhood may help predict the long-term outcome in CS. The most severe cases are diagnosed during infancy and childhood, and these are also the ones who are more likely to have ongoing long-term morbidity.

Abstract
PURPOSE The combination of partial absence of the sacrum, anorectal anomalies, and presacral mass constitutes Currarino syndrome (CS), which is associated with mutations in MNX1 motor neuron and pancreas homeobox 1 (previously HLXB9). Here, we report on the MNX1 mutations found in a family segregating CS and in 3 sporadic CS patients, as well as on the clinical characteristics of the affected individuals. METHODS MNX1 mutations were identified by direct sequencing the coding regions, intron/exon boundaries of MNX1 in 5 CS Japanese family members and 3 Chinese sporadic cases and their parents. RESULTS There were 2 novel (P18PfsX37, R243W) and 2 previously described (W288G and IVS2 + 1G > A) mutations. These mutations were not found in 198 control individuals and are predicted to impair the functioning of the MNX1 protein. CONCLUSIONS The variability of the CS phenotype among related or unrelated patients bearing the same mutation advocates for differences in the genetic background of each individual and invokes the implication of additional CS susceptibility genes.
